On 3/18/02 12:42 AM, "oneofcultivars1" <oneofcultivars@aol.com> wrote:
> I'm trying to "build" the ideal iris. One of the primary
> characteristics I seek to engender into this cultivar is the
> propensity to produce triple sockets on terminal ends of stalks and
> lateral branches -- similar to Lemon Chess (arguably the best with
> this characteristic).
Check out Terry Aitken's new introduction, RAPID FIRE. It routinely
produces 25 buds per stem, including triple sockets. I saw it growing in
his seedling patch two years ago and will definitely have it here in VA this
year (it's a 2002 introduction).
